Marilia Athletic Club is an association of sports city of Marilia , State of São Paulo , founded on April 12th of 1942 . Currently running for the Championship Series A3 and D Series Championship .History Their colors are blue and white . Currently, disputes the Series A-3 of the Championship and also the Series D of the Brazilian Championship . The club sends its games at the Stadium Bento de Abreu Sampaio Vidal, the popular Abreuzão . Founded by Benedito Alves Delfino named Business of Sports Club in 1942 , from July 11 of 1947 , is now called Marilia Atletico Clube. Interior Amateur Champion with only one year old in 1943 , professionalized in 1953 , and his first professional game was played against the team from Rio Claro , a 3-1 victory in the stadium Bento de Abreu . That same year, makes its debut in the Second Division Championship, inheriting the seat vacated by St. Benedict Athletic Association, also of Marilia. At that time, both teams fought the attention of local fans, but not often confronted in professionalism. Instead, there was a "relay" between the two teams: one when the other was only competed in amateur and vice versa, and when the two competed in the professional, were often in different divisions. The beginning of a rivalry In the Paulista Championship in 1953 , his first tournament as a professional team, makes a good campaign, reaching the finals, where six teams (MAC, Northwest , American , Bragantino , Paulista and Railway ) played each other in turn and returno, and the champion would win the vacancy for access to elite Paulistão next season. After three rounds, the Northwest lead with six points, followed by Marilia who was five, and the game in the 4th round would be the confrontation between the two teams, the stadium Bento de Abreu in Marilia , on April 18th of 1954 , whistled Benedict Joseph Smith by the referee. The MAC would come out ahead on the scoreboard, but the referee began to harm the team maqueana, until such time that the Northwest has managed to turn the match to 2-1, the final score of the game. After the final whistle, fans maqueana, outraged at the events, invaded the field and began a pitched battle, fighting with police, as well as breaking the dependencies of the stadium. The story says that the fans stormed the referee's dressing room and found him hiding in a closet. From that moment the referee was beaten by the crowd. Fainted, was taken to the Santa Casa as dead, were such aggression. However, the balance of the game for him were three broken ribs and some bruises, being hospitalized for a few days. On account of this incident, the team was punished by the FPF with the loss of all points earned, as well as their games like Commander during the tournament would be played at the home of the adversary. A brief withdrawal The MAC Championship played in the 2nd Division until the year 1957 , but despite good campaigns, could not access the state elite. In 1958 , due to a financial crisis, the club return to amateurism. Already in 1965 , there is a brief return to professionalism, vying for the Championship of the 3rd Division, and in 1966 the club again becomes an amateur. The return to the pitch and the beginning of the achievements In 1969 , under the leadership of Pedro Sola, then that would become the club president, a group of citizens marilienses return the MAC professionalism. Already in 1971 , the team can access the Paulista elite football, becoming the first team from city to compete in the First Division. This fact led to a period of seven days of festivities in the city of Marilia. From 1972 , the MAC would dispute the Paulistinha that this is a league that ranked six clubs who played the Paulistão against the big teams. In the years 1972 and 1973 the MAC was unable to this classification, even with the strengthening of the striker Serginho Chulapa in 1973 . However, in 1974 , the first year of presidency of Peter Peacock, the team won the Paulistinha, earning the right to play the championship in 1975 against the big teams in the state. In the bargain, was also the champion trophy Ermírio Jose de Moraes Filho , a tournament created by the FPF for the purpose of giving activity for the Special Division clubs that were declassified. To close with a gold key to the 70s, the club became champion of the Copa São Paulo de Futebol Júnior in 1979 , after beating Fluminense by 2-1 in the final, revealing some great players such as goalkeeper Luiz Andrade and also the half Jorginho , which enshrine the team Palmeiras in the decade of 1980 . Challenges and difficulties The Marilia remained in the elite Paulista Football until 1985 , when, after a terrible campaign, he was demoted to the Second Division, along with his arch-rival Northwest . The financial difficulties faced by the team during this period also were instrumental in his downfall. The main highlight of the team this season was the top-right Joe Guimarães , a player who came to be successful later in the Sport Club do Recife , and always remained in the memory of the fans maqueana. In 1987 , the club nearly won the state return to the elite, which did not occur primarily in a game against St. John Plant, now St. John Union of Macaws in refereeing controversy, the game ending in a draw which has benefited the team. Your return occurred in 1990 , where he was promoted to Group 2 called the First Division. In 1992, the attacker Kel was the vice-League top scorer Paulo, the same year that striker Guilherme was revealed by the MAC, the team being sold to St. Paul . In 1993 , the club came to play in Group 1, consisting of the top teams in the state. However, in this same year, the club was relegated to Group 2. And to make matters worse, in 1994 a reorganization made by the Paulista Football Federation Championship in the division. Thus, group 2 has become the current series A2, equivalent to the Second Division. Soon after, the club continued its downward trend with the downgrades occurred in 1994 for the A3, and in 1996 for Series B1-A, equivalent to the Fourth Division of the Paulista Football. After three years in this series, won the club return to Serie A-3 in the year 1999 , after the runner-up in Series B1-A.
